What Makes a Great Overlanding Tent?
Not every tent is ideal for overlanding.
Experienced travelers often prioritize:
Fast Deployment
When weather changes suddenly or daylight is fading, quick setup becomes invaluable.
Inflatable tents are among the fastest camping shelters available today.
Weather Resistance
Overlanding often means encountering:
- Strong winds
- Heavy rain
- Dusty conditions
- Temperature extremes
A quality inflatable tent should provide dependable protection in a variety of environments.
Comfortable Living Space
Many overland adventures last multiple days or even weeks.
A spacious tent provides:
✔ Better sleep
✔ Easier gear organization
✔ More comfort during bad weather
✔ Improved overall camping experience
Durability
Remote travel demands reliable equipment.
Premium #inflatable tents are built with:
✔ Reinforced fabrics
✔ Durable air beams
✔ Waterproof coatings
✔ Heavy-duty zippers
These features help withstand the demands of frequent travel.
Inflatable Tent vs Rooftop Tent for Overlanding
Many overlanders compare inflatable tents to rooftop tents.
Both have advantages.
Inflatable tents often offer:
✔ More interior space
✔ Lower overall cost
✔ Easier maintenance
✔ Flexible campsite options
✔ Better comfort for families
For travelers who value living space and versatility, inflatable tents are often the preferred choice.
